Council declares civic emergency in Cork
A civic emergency has been declared in Cork after it emerged that the water supply to tens of thousands of people won't be turned back on until next weekend at the earliest.
A major treatment plant which feeds the city's northside and Douglas suburb remains submerged under several metres of water.
